Output 954c8e132424301c207684cd287a8684550c182df2f619422cad0f96d5668b44:0

value
529644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dce261694a156ebf7a97170632888c9476372f6 OP_EQUALVERIFY OP_CHECKSIG
address
13ibZ2qBzWRyWmpqokmabtDYFDWkSARTHY
transaction
954c8e132424301c207684cd287a8684550c182df2f619422cad0f96d5668b44
spent
true